WebInterislanderis a road and rail ferryservice across New Zealand's Cook Strait, between Wellingtonin the North Islandand Pictonin the South Island. It is owned and operated by state-owned rail operator KiwiRail. Three roll-on roll-off(RORO) vessels operate the 50-nautical-mile (93 km; 58 mi) route, taking about three hours to complete the crossing. WebDec 22, 2024 · Ferry KiwiRail has signed a Letter of Intent (LOI) with Ulsan-based Hyundai Mipo Dockyard to build the two rail-enabled ro-pax ferries that will replace Interislander’s three existing ro-paxes on the Cook Strait. The final shipbuilding contract is expected to be signed by mid-2024 and construction of the ferries should be underway by late 2024.
